Eileen Gu: Career Highlights, Endorsements, and Earnings Profile

Eileen Gu is a professional freestyle skier whose on-snow excellence and high-profile partnerships have positioned her among the world’s best-compensated winter athletes. This profile breaks down her career milestones, sponsorship roster, and earnings drivers while clarifying how her profile compares with other top names on the global stage. The aim is to provide a durable reference that separates verifiable facts from speculation.

Career Background and On-Snow Trajectory

Eileen Gu began competing at the highest level in freestyle skiing during the mid-2010s, balancing elite athletic performance with academic commitments. She gained widespread recognition for her versatility across multiple disciplines, including slopestyle and big air. Key competitive highlights include podium finishes at World Cup events and a breakthrough performance at major championships. Her progression reflects a combination of technical risk-taking and consistency under pressure.

Path to Global Recognition

Gu’s visibility expanded significantly following prominent World Cup results and media coverage, establishing her as a recognizable name in freestyle skiing. Her ability to perform in varied terrain and formats allowed sponsors and fans to see her as a versatile long-term investment. This phase laid the groundwork for future opportunities in both sport and commerce.

Earnings Context and Compensation Structure

Eileen Gu’s total compensation blends salary, performance incentives, and long-term partnership value. While precise figures are rarely disclosed publicly, credible estimates place her annual earnings among the higher tiers for non-NFL winter athletes. Revenue streams include guaranteed fees, bonuses tied to results or visibility metrics, and in-kind arrangements such as equipment provision.

Components of Total Compensation

Base sponsorship fees provide stability, while performance bonuses reward podium finishes, records, and media impact. Many deals incorporate social media deliverables and content creation, which can enhance perceived value. Together, these elements form a package that reflects both current results and projected growth.
